He's a massive weapon on offense for Timnath. He had 13 carries for 112 yards and 2 touchdowns, with 27 receptions for 441 yards and 3 touchdowns. I love the way Waymire plays. He has very good athletic ability due to very good acceleration, change of direction, speed, and jumping. Very good release against both off-coverage and press jam. Fluid breaking into his routes paired with crisp route running. Waymire has burners. He has very good separation quickness. He has elite ball adjustment skills, very good body control, ball tracking, and catching. The way he can adjust to over the shoulder throws is impeccable. He'll extend out and make the catch. After the catch, Waymire uses his very good vision to glide effortlessly through the defense. His shiftiness and elusiveness consistently make defenders miss. This past season, he had 30 receptions for 434 yards with 4 touchdowns. Ochs has very good athletic ability due to very good speed, acceleration, jumping, and good change of direction. Very good release against press jam, and good release vs off coverage. He beats the jam and re-route attempts by DBs. Ochs has very good separation quickness. He'll outrun the DB, out physical them, or find an open void to exploit. Very good ball tracking and catching. He has a large catch radius. Very good body control and adjustment. He can make catches with little to no separation. Uses his homerun speed and physicality to gain more yards after catch. Ochs is also a dominant blocker. Showcasing his willingness to help the team in other ways and create lanes for his back. This past season, he had 25 receptions for 333 yards with 5 touchdowns. McDougal has good athletic ability due to very good jumping, speed, good acceleration, and change of direction. Good release at the line of scrimmage. McDougal does a great job creating separation. He'll sit in an open void or come back to his QB during the scramble drill. Very good ball adjustment skills. Jumps and extends his arms to make the completion. Very good ball tracking, and good catching. He'll gain yards after contact with his good stiff arm. He also gets down and dirty while blocking. He locks up the DB and creates a running lane. In 5 games, he had 10 receptions for 243 yards and 4 touchdowns. He has good athletic ability due to very good jumping, good acceleration, speed, and change of direction. Good release at the line of scrimmage. Good separation quickness. Clauss does a great job with contested catches. He propels himself in the air and uses his good ball tracking and very good catching to come down with the catch. After the catch, he'll use his powerful stiff arm to gain some extra yards or jump forward for the first down. This past season, he had 25 receptions for 252 yards. Regidor has good athletic ability due to very good change of direction, good acceleration, speed, and jumping. Good release at the line of scrimmage against both off coverage and press jam. Regidor is quick in his cuts breaking into his routes. Good separation quickness. He finds an open void and exploits it, or he fights through contact to get open. Good ball adjustment and body control. Very good ball tracking and good catching. After the catch, he uses his shiftiness to make defenders miss and gain more yards.
